
AZ suffer shock defeat at Heerenveen
Published on 04 december 11, 00:00With Niklas Moisander and Roy Beerens present in the lineup - and knowing runner-up PSV had lost earlier that day against Feyenoord AZ had good reasons to get off to a good start. Nevertheless Heerenveen took matters in its hands and Esteban had to interfere three times within the first five minutes.
From one of the many corner kicks it was Bas Dost who got the ball and managed to beat Esteban from close range: 1-0. The goal woke AZ that took over the initiative and scored the equalizer through Jozy Altidore: 1-1. Though AZ dominated that phase of the match it was Rajiv van La Parra who scored for the home team: 2-1.
With a 2-1 half-time score AZ had good possibilities to get back in the game. However within two minutes the match was decided when Filip Djuricic and Ramon Zomer scored the 3-1 and the 4-1. AZ did not manage to get back in the game and it was Luciano Narsingh who even made it 5-1.
AZ play the second half of the suspended match against Excelsior in Rotterdam on Wednesday. Saturday De Graafschap come to the AFAS Stadium.
MATCH STATISTICS:
sc Heerenveen AZ 5-1 (2-1)
Lineup sc Heerenveen: Brian Vandenbussche; Daryl Janmaat, Jeffrey Gouweleeuw (89. Arnold Kruiswijk), Ramon Zomer, Michel Breuer; Sven Kums (86. Pele van Anholt), Viktor Elm, Filip Djuricic; Rajiv van la Parra, Bas Dost, Luciano Narsingh (81. Arsenio Valpoort).
Lineup AZ: Esteban; Etiënne Reijnen, Niklas Moisander (61. Nick Viergever), Ragnar Klavan, Simon Poulsen; Erik Falkenburg, Rasmus Elm, Adam Maher (41. Johann Berg Gudmundsson); Roy Beerens (61. Charlison Benschop), Jozy Altidore, Brett Holman.
Goals: 14. Dost 1-0, 20. Altidore 1-1, 30. Van la Parra 2-1, 46. Djuricic 3-1, 49. Zomer 4-1, 74. Narsingh 5-1.
Bookings: Holman, Klavan (AZ).
Sent-off: -
Referee: Eric Braamhaar.
Attendance: 25.000
